Bonjour,
Je voudrais executer une requête SQL ( depuis un VBS ):
( Base Access sur un serveur SQL )
"SELECT " &_
"T.lTicketId, " &_
"T.TicketNo, " &_
"G.Field1 As Client, " &_
"A.BarCode As Site, " &_
"T.dtOpened, " &_
"T.dtEnd, " &_
"G.Name As HelpDeskTech, " &_
"H.Title, " &_
"T.lAstId, " &_
"P.Name, " &_
"T.lGroupId, " &_
"T.lAssigneeId, "&_
"T.lContactId, " &_
"C.Name As Contact " &_
INTO ExamTicket IN 'C:\\Save\\Asset\\Asset.mdb' " &_
"FROM " &_
"((((amTicket AS T " &_
"INNER JOIN amAsset AS A ON T.lAstId=A.lAstId) " &_
"INNER JOIN amProblemClass AS P ON T.lPbClassId=P.lPbClassId) " &_
"INNER JOIN amEmplDept AS G ON T.lAssigneeId=G.lEmplDeptId) " &_
"INNER JOIN amCostCenter AS H ON T.lCostId=H.lCostId) " &_
"INNER JOIN amEmplDept AS C ON T.lContactId=C.lEmplDeptId " &_
"WHERE " &_
"T.dtEnd Is Null "
Mais lors de l'exécution il ne reconnait pas la syntaxe IN !!!
Alors que cette requête marche bien en étant sur la base????
Le problème est que je n'ai pas les droits pour créer la table sur le serveur, voilà pourquoi je veux exporter le résultat dans une autre base.
Quelqu'un aurait une idée du problème ?
Merci d'avance car je pête un câble là !!!